Kodak Sport vs Nikon S3500 Overview
Lets look a bit more in depth at the Kodak Sport vs Nikon S3500, one being a Waterproof and the latter is a Small Sensor Compact by companies Kodak and Nikon. There exists a crucial gap among the image resolutions of the Sport (12MP) and S3500 (20MP) but both cameras provide the identical sensor sizing (1/2.3").

The Sport was brought out 3 years before the S3500 and that is a fairly serious gap as far as camera technology is concerned. Each of the cameras feature the same body design (Compact).

Kodak Sport vs Nikon S3500 Physical Comparison
If you're aiming to carry your camera regularly, you need to factor its weight and size. The Kodak Sport has outer measurements of 147mm x 58mm x 23mm (5.8" x 2.3" x 0.9") accompanied by a weight of 175 grams (0.39 lbs) and the Nikon S3500 has specifications of 97mm x 58mm x 21mm (3.8" x 2.3" x 0.8") along with a weight of 129 grams (0.28 lbs).

Kodak Sport vs Nikon S3500 Sensor Comparison
Normally, it's tough to visualise the contrast in sensor sizing purely by viewing technical specs. The graphic underneath might provide you a better sense of the sensor sizing in the Sport and S3500.
As you can tell, the two cameras come with the identical sensor size albeit not the same resolution. You should expect the Nikon S3500 to render greater detail having its extra 8 Megapixels. Higher resolution will help you crop shots a good deal more aggressively. The older Sport will be behind when it comes to sensor technology.
